The first thing that I do to locate summertime offshore bass is map study, I always try and find pieces of cover that are close to river channels and creek channels. Bass could be anywhere offshore but it seems as though they LIVE near these old creek channels.
Step 2 is the hard part, and that is graphing, Although this may seem difficult, it really just requires time. You can eliminate time by doing more map study before you get to the lake. One of the biggest parts of graphing is establishing what BASS look like on your graph. As Jacob Wheeler says, you are looking for turtles on a log.
Once you find the fish, its time to start catching them. I really like to employ a 3 pronged approach when it comes to selecting my lure. I like something fast (Crankbait), something slow (big worm or jig) and something Finesse (Drop shot). If they don't bite one of those three things, then there is either 0 bass there or they are simply not active and you should come back some other time.

Yessir sure do. A lot of times you have to look for cover on structure and if you can catch 2 to 5 fish you are doing something. Sometimes it can be hard to see a lot of fish on your electronics in Ohio, I believe because a lot of fish are on the smaller end. With that being said, there are definitely areas that they will go on those lakes that you can see the schools. I have never fished Seneca though so not sure about that particular lake

Side imaging would definitely help increase your efficiency out there. My first side imaging unit was a Hummindbird 797 with a 3 inch screen on it and I made it work. I didn’t have spot lock until about a year and a half ago, it is also a huge help but you can make it work without one.
